#e34e0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e34e0d is composed of 89% red, 30.6%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 94.3%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 18.2 degrees, a saturation of 89.2% and a lightness of 47.1%. #e34e0d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9c1a with #c70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#e34e0d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040100 is the darkest color, while #fef5f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e34e0d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7673 is the less saturated color, while #ec4a04 is the most saturated one.
